I’ve recently stumbled upon an interesting Elle.com gallery about Fall 2015 makeup trends. Same as every season, it’s not like we haven’t seen these trends before though, so I thought I would shop my stash to see which products I already own I could use to recreate them.
90’s LIPS: Dark plums and ripe berries are on my lips every single fall, no matter what the runway trends say. To add to those 90’s vibes that are coming at us from all directions, I’ll soon be rocking my Make Up For Ever Aqua Lip in shade 12C (see it in action in my post about dark lips) and my Rimmel Lasting Finish by Kate in shade 107.
BRONZE SHADOW: It seems like we won’t be ditching our bronzy shadows come fall this year. One I really like is Benefit Creaseless Cream Shadow in My Two Cents.
FLUSHED CHEEKS: After heavy contouring and over-the-top highlighting (a.k.a. strobing), blush is making a comeback. My favorite product to achieve that oh-so-pretty flushed from the cold look is Le Blush Crème de Chanel in 65 Affinité.
GRAPHIC LINER: Good ol’ black liner never goes out of style. The best one I’ve ever tried is Stila Stay All Day Waterproof Liquid Eyeliner, which definitely does what it says on the tin!
EASY SMOKY EYES: An easy smoky eye achieved by smudging only a black or brown pencil liner is one of my most worn looks, as it’s the quickest and simplest way to make my eyes magnetic and sexy. I use Maybelline Master Smoky Longwearing Shadow-Pencil in Smoky Black or Essence Gel Eye Pencil in 06 Cocoa Bean, depending on how intense I want it to look.
